Born in Beijing, Mei-mei Berssenbrugge is the author of fourteen books of poetry including Hello, the Roses, Empathy, I Love Artists and A Treatise on Stars, which was shortlisted for the Pulitzer Prize and the National Book Award. Her collaborations include works in theater, dance, music, and the visual arts. She received the Bollingen Prize for poetry in 2020.
